Lady Eagles hang on late, start season 2-0

Box Score

by Taylor Hodges

 

MONTGOMERY, Ala. – Faulkner's women's basketball team was able to grind out a 74-69 win against Life University (0-2) in the second round of the Jimmy Faulkner Classic at Tine Davis Gymnasium this evening.

 

Brandy Alley pulled down 19 rebounds in the game, and Kayla Tillman led the Lady Eagles in scoring with 19 points.

 

Faulkner led for almost the entire second half, but the Running Eagles were able to fight back from a 10-point deficit to move the event within one point in the fourth frame.

 

The Lady Eagles built their lead back up, and late free throws sealed the game in their favor.

 

Nicole Shirley came down with 10 rebounds in her second career game after securing a team-high 14 last night. She also added nine points to her tally.

 

Savana Flack was the only other Lady Eagle with double-digit points, finishing with 10 while also booking seven rebounds.

 

Faulkner's next game will be against Pensacola Christian on Tuesday at Tine Davis Gymnasium. Tipoff is set for 7 p.m.
